Indoor air quality is essential for sustaining a wholesome dwelling surroundings. Many people spend a significant period of time indoors, making understanding the frequent elements affecting indoor air quality essential for total well-being. Poor air quality can result in numerous health issues, including respiratory issues, allergies, and other long-term conditions.


One of the first contributors to indoor air quality is air flow. Proper ventilation helps circulate contemporary air inside an area, diluting pollutants and moisture. Insufficient ventilation can trap contaminants, leading to increased concentrations of airborne toxins. Homes and buildings that are too tightly sealed for energy efficiency can lead to poor airflow, emphasizing the need for balanced air flow methods.


Another necessary factor is the presence of indoor pollutants. These can come from a selection of sources, including family cleaners, paints, and pesticides. Volatile natural compounds, or VOCs, are commonly found in many household merchandise. When these products are used or saved improperly, they will launch harmful gases into the air, contributing to compromised indoor air quality.


Humidity ranges significantly influence air quality as nicely. High humidity can create a breeding ground for mold, dust mites, and other allergens. Conversely, low humidity can result in dry skin and respiratory discomfort. It's essential to take care of optimum humidity ranges, sometimes between 30% and 50%, to promote a snug and healthy indoor environment.

Temperature plays a role in how air quality is perceived and its precise composition. Comfortable temperatures are essential not only for physical well-being but in addition for mental concentration. Fluctuations in temperature can have an result on the distribution of pollution in addition to the performance of heating and cooling systems. Thus, sustaining steady temperatures is important for enhancing indoor air quality.

How can humidity levels impression indoor air quality?


High humidity can promote mildew development and mud mites, whereas low humidity could cause respiratory points and discomfort. Maintaining indoor humidity ranges between 30-50% can help mitigate these results.

Are there specific well being dangers related to poor indoor air quality?


Yes, long-term exposure to poor indoor air quality can lead to respiratory issues, allergy symptoms, complications, and in some cases, serious health problems similar to bronchial asthma and heart problems.

How usually should I change air filters in my HVAC system for optimal air quality?


Typically, it is really helpful to change HVAC air filters every 1-3 months, relying on utilization and the kind of filter. Regular maintenance helps ensure the system operates effectively and improves indoor air quality.

What are some easy methods to enhance indoor air quality at home?


Simple measures embrace preserving windows open for recent air when climate permits, utilizing an air purifier, decreasing the use of harsh chemical compounds, sustaining humidity ranges, and regularly cleansing and vacuuming to attenuate mud.
